Yes, generally, if you trade cryptocurrencies on Convergence, you may have tax obligations. These vary depending on the country and its specific crypto tax regulations. Some jurisdictions may offer tax exemptions based on profit amounts or holding duration.

Convergence transactions are publicly visible on the blockchain, and wallets and DeFi applications leave a clear trail. Tax authorities already use blockchain analysis to track transactions and can obtain additional data through mass inquiries. We expect them to increase enforcement, sending notices and demanding back taxes.
Failing to report your crypto gains on time can result in hefty tax bills and penalties.

Log into your Blockpit account here: Login. If you don’t have an account yet, please sign up first: Create Blockpit Account.
After logging in, click on “+ Integration" in the top navigation.
In the appearing integration creation dialog, select the corresponding blockchain from the list.
You will find a detailed Convergence setup guide when you're creating the integration in Blockpit.
The data import can take several minutes, depending on the number of transactions. Have a look at the import scope description of our Convergence integration in the meantime!
